Maintenance Technician
Schedule:Monday to Friday 5:00am-1:30pm
Location:Street Edmonton AB T5V 0C6
Wage: Starting from 31/hour
Under the direction of the Maintenance Supervisor this individual will perform a variety of skilled mechanical maintenance and repair duties on various types of equipment in accordance with accepted standards regulations and procedures. Some general building maintenance duties will also be required.
Roles and Responsibilities:
Adheres to safe work practices.
Accountable for the effective functioning of mechanical hydraulic and pneumatic equipment and systems in the facility.
Accountable for the effective installation of new equipment or the installation welding and fabrication of new equipment.
Responsible for repairing non-trade issues and general plant maintenance tasks including but not limited to caulking changing lights painting etc.
Will oversee the start up for the boiler and all required maintenance checks.
Accountable for ensuring a clean organized work area (toolboxes shop area parts area). Ensuring all tools are in good working order.
Review and/or completedocumentation/recordsto ensure accuracy and completion for Quality Assurance and regulatory bodies as required.
Responsible for monitoring and reporting potential food safety issues.
Accountable to adhere to and utilize company policies and procedures and HACCP regulations.
Accountable to ensure a safe work environment for coworkers customers and visitors.
Plan and execute production to fulfill all regulatory as well as SQF requirements.
Perform any other duties as required.
Skills and Qualifications:
Power Engineering Certificate (minimum Class 5)
Must have 3-5 years of facility maintenance experience
Millwright year 1-4
Basic knowledge of plumbing electrical food processing equipment set up hydraulics pneumatics and troubleshooting. Welding and machining experience would be considered definite assets.
The maintenance worker has frequent physical demands which include extensive standing walking bending and lifting of heavy equipment and supplies.
Good communication and interpersonal skills along with team building and problem solving are desired attributes.
Preferably with PLC experience would be an assist.
